Автореферат (1090010)
Текст из файла
На правах рукописиБычков Игнат НиколаевичИССЛЕДОВАНИЕ, МЕТОДЫ РАЗРАБОТКИ И СОЗДАНИЕМНОГОПРОЦЕССОРНЫХ МОДУЛЕЙ ДОВЕРЕННЫХВЫЧИСЛИТЕЛЬНЫХ КОМПЛЕКСОВСпециальность 05.13.15 – Вычислительные машины, комплексы икомпьютерные сети.АВТОРЕФЕРАТдиссертации на соискание ученой степенидоктора технических наукМосква 2016 г.Работа выполнена в ПАО «Институт Электронных Управляющих Машиним. И.С. Брука»Научный консультант:Фельдман Владимир Марткович,доктор технических наук,заместитель генерального директораПАО «ИНЭУМ им. И. С.
Брука»Официальные оппоненты:Беляев Андрей Александрович,доктор технических наук, начальниклаборатории ОАО НПЦ «ЭЛВИС»Конявский Валерий Аркадьевич,доктор технических наук, научныйруководитель ЗАО «ОКБ САПР»Шагурин Игорь Иванович,доктор технических наук, профессор,заместитель заведующего кафедрой«Микро- и наноэлектроники»Национального исследовательскогоядерного университета «МИФИ»Ведущая организация:Институт проблем информатики РАН(ФИЦ ИУ РАН)Защита диссертации состоится 1 ноября 2016 г.
в 15 час. 00 мин. назаседании диссертационного совета Д.212.131.05 при федеральномгосударственном бюджетном образовательном учреждении высшегообразования "Московский технологический университет"» (МИРЭА) поадресу: г. Москва, пр. Вернадского, д.78, ауд. Д-117.С диссертацией можно ознакомиться в библиотеке МИРЭА.Автореферат разослан 01 сентября 2016 г.Ученый секретарьдиссертационного советакандидат технических наук, доцентЕ. Г. Андрианова2ОБЩАЯ ХАРАКТЕРИСТИКА РАБОТЫАктуальность темы исследования.В современных условиях большое значение имеет внедрение отечественнойвычислительной техники в различных сферах экономики и обороноспособностистраны.
Важной нишей рынка вычислительной техники являютсямногопроцессорные вычислительные комплексы (серверы) с общей памятью.Разработка таких доверенных комплексов как специального, так и общегоназначения на основе микросхем многоядерных процессоров и контроллеровроссийской разработки является краеугольной задачей импортозамещениявычислительной техники для обеспечения информационной безопасностисистем управления государственного значения. Вместе с тем, чтобывычислительные комплексы были конкурентоспособными, необходиморазрабатывать и изготавливать их в короткие сроки и с высоким качеством.Мировой опыт разработки модулей на основе сложно-функциональныхмикросхем предполагает использование автоматизированных средствконструкторско-технологическойразработки,позволяющиевыполнитьследующее: оптимизация трасс соединений под кристаллом и микросхемой; создание модели и визуализация конечной электронной аппаратуры; применение множества способов представления соединений; оптимизация выводов микросхемы на основе ограничений; автоматизация разработки библиотеки компонент; интеграция множества проектов для элементов конструкций.В развитие теории и практики конструкторско-технологической разработкиэлектронного модуля на основе сложно-функциональных микросхем внеслизначительный вклад такие известные ученые, как Дж.
Льениг, Ханг-Минг Чен,Т. Мейстер, Г. Томке, Дж. Парк, Л. Хи, Ш. Элассаад и другие. Средироссийских ученых важный вклад в развитие принципов конструкторскотехнологической разработки внесли Б. А. Бабаян, В. Б. Бетелин, В. С. Бурцев,Г. Г. Рябов, А. Л. Стемпковский, В. А. Шахнов и многие другие.Исследование существующих методов конструкторско-технологическойразработки модулей, основанных на использовании систем автоматизациипроектирования, показало их неполноту, в частности для решения следующихвзаимосвязанных задач разработки многопроцессорных модулей: выполнение многокритериальной оптимизации; планирование трассировки модуля; обеспечение итеративной проработки проектных решений; определение эффективной компоновки модуля.Кроме того, ряд проектных решений, таких как результаты компоновки итрассировки многопроцессорного модуля с учетом требований устойчивости кмеханическим, климатическим, электромагнитным и другим воздействиям3зачастую эффективнее осуществлять и принимать с использованием натурныхэкспериментов.
Методы совместного использования натурных экспериментовна макетах и модельных расчетов при проектировании многопроцессорныхмодулей в открытой печати не обнаружены.Таким образом, актуальной становится разработка взаимосвязанныхнаучно-обоснованных технических решений на этапах конструкторскотехнологической разработки многопроцессорных модулей с целью сокращениясроков проектирования и достижения высоких потребительских свойств ихарактеристик аппаратуры отечественных вычислительных комплексов,внедрение которых вносит значительный вклад в развитие экономики иобороноспособности страны.
Особенностью выполненных исследованийявляется то, что при ограниченных сроках разработки вычислительногокомплекса на основе микросхем процессоров российской разработки послевыпуска инженерных образцов микросхем процессоров требуется заминимальное время получить вариант модуля на их основе. Для выполненияэтого требования разработка многопроцессорного модуля вычислительногокомплекса проводится одновременно с разработкой микросхемы процессора.При этом оптимальные конструктивные решения для многопроцессорногомодуля и микросхемы процессора достигаются только при условии сквозногоконструкторско-технологического проектирования.Объект и предмет исследованияОбъектомисследованияявляетсявысокопроизводительныевычислительные комплексы на основе многоядерных микросхем процессоров.Предмет исследования – многопроцессорные модули и методы их разработки сучетом современных технологий изготовления и критериев проектирования.Цель и задачи диссертационной работыЦелью диссертационной работы является изложение научно-обоснованныхтехнических решений для конструкторско-технологической разработкимногопроцессорных модулей вычислительных комплексов, внедрение которыхвносит значительный вклад в развитие страны и повышение ееобороноспособности.
Достижение поставленной цели предусматривает решениеследующих задач:1. Исследование серийно изготавливаемых многопроцессорных модулей икритериев их проектирования, позволяющих улучшить основныетехническиехарактеристикиисократитьсрокиразработкиимпортозамещающихвысокопроизводительныхвычислительныхкомплексов.2.
Определениеструктурмногопроцессорногомодуляввидевзаимосвязанных составных частей и комплекса критериев ихпроектирования с учетом технологий изготовления.43.4.5.6.7.8.Разработка методов сквозного проектирования составных частеймногопроцессорного модуля.Применение комплекса критериев и новых методов при совместнойразработке многопроцессорных модулей и микросхем многоядерныхвысокопроизводительных процессоров в их основе.Разработка эффективной компоновки унифицированных модулей длямногопроцессорныхвычислительныхкомплексовспециальногоприменения.Разработка многопроцессорных модулей с применением средствавтоматизации проектирования и вспомогательного оборудования, включаясредства проектирования российской разработки, прототипы, а такжестенды тестирования и разбраковки микросхем процессоров.Разработка многопроцессорных модулей с применением методоввыполнения многокритериальной оптимизации, планирования трассировкии обеспечения итеративной проработки проектных решений.Реализация многопроцессорных вычислительных комплексов различногоприменения на основе разработанных модулей с использованиемсовременныхстандартовдляконструкторско-технологическогопроектирования аппаратуры вычислительных устройств.Методология и методы исследованияДля решения поставленных задач в диссертации применялись принципы иметоды системного анализа, теории принятия управленческих решений,многокритериальной оптимизации, проектирования интегральных схем иэлектронной аппаратуры с применением современных систем автоматизациипроектирования.Научная новизнаНаучная новизна работы заключается в теоретическом анализе методов иобобщениипрактикиконструкторско-технологическойразработкимногопроцессорных модулей вычислительных комплексов, созданииэффективных структур, процедур анализа и синтеза многопроцессорныхмодулей на основе микросхем многоядерных процессоров российскойразработки.
В диссертации получены следующие основные результаты,характеризующиеся научной новизной:1.Предложены конструктивные структуры многопроцессорного модуля сэлементами конструкции микросхемы процессора, в виде взаимосвязанныхсоставных частей, которые отличаются от существующих тем, чтопозволяют применить морфологический подход, методы расширения исужения вариантов проектных решений в рамках многокритериальнойоптимизации с учетом технологических процессов изготовления икритериев проектирования.52.3.4.Разработана совокупность методов сквозного проектирования составныхчастей многопроцессорного модуля, учитывающая в отличие отизвестных методов, как взаимное планирование этих частей, так иитеративную проработку проектных решений на этапах проектированиямикросхемы процессора.Разработаны средства проектирования и методы работы с ними длясоставных частей многопроцессорного модуля, отличающиеся отсуществующих тем, что включают автоматизацию выполненияпланирования трассировки с учетом реализации модуля на основемикросхем многоядерных процессоров.Впервые предложена компоновка модулей унифицированной конструкции,расширяющая в отличие от существующих типов компоновок возможностимасштабированиявычислительногокомплексапоколичествумногоядерных процессоров, оперативной памяти и периферийныхинтерфейсов.Теоретическая и практическая значимость и внедрение результатовработыРазработанные в работе взаимосвязанные научно обоснованныетехнические решения нашли применение при создании с участием авторамногопроцессорных модулей вычислительных комплексов на основе микросхеммногоядерных процессоров с архитектурой «Эльбрус» и «SPARC v9».Лично автором разработаны структуры многопроцессорного модуля сэлементами конструкции микросхемы процессора и методы сквозногопроектирования составных частей многопроцессорного модуля.
Ихтеоретическая значимость определяется расширением методов разработкимногопроцессорныхмодулейнаклассвысокопроизводительныхвычислительных комплексов (серверов) и сведением разработки аппаратурытаких комплексов к созданию многопроцессорных модулей в их основе подустановку в корпуса (шасси) нестандартных конструкций.Применение взаимосвязанных решений позволило в среднем на 20%сократить сроки разработки многопроцессорных модулей и проведениякомплексного тестирования вычислительных комплексов, в два раза сократитьноменклатуру модулей многопроцессорных вычислительных комплексовспециального применения и в среднем на 25% снизить их себестоимость присерийном изготовлении.
Получен патент на вычислительный модуль имногопроцессорную крейтовую систему из этих модулей.С применением разработанных технических решений реализованыварианты четырехпроцессорных модулей вычислительных комплексов наоснове микросхем процессоров с ядрами оригинальной архитектуры «Эльбрус».Вариант вычислительного комплекса Эльбрус-4.4, конструктором которогоявляется автор работы, отмечен первой премией конкурса «Золотой чип – 2015»в номинации «За успехи в импортозамещении». Другим результатом,6полученным автором работы в качестве главного конструктора являетсяразработка системы автоматизации проектирования «ЛВВ». Данная системаиспользуется в процессе разработки многопроцессорных модулей.
Характеристики
Тип файла PDF
PDF-формат наиболее широко используется для просмотра любого типа файлов на любом устройстве. В него можно сохранить документ, таблицы, презентацию, текст, чертежи, вычисления, графики и всё остальное, что можно показать на экране любого устройства. Именно его лучше всего использовать для печати.
Например, если Вам нужно распечатать чертёж из автокада, Вы сохраните чертёж на флешку, но будет ли автокад в пункте печати? А если будет, то нужная версия с нужными библиотеками? Именно для этого и нужен формат PDF - в нём точно будет показано верно вне зависимости от того, в какой программе создали PDF-файл и есть ли нужная программа для его просмотра.